Least Common Multiple of 90836 and 90842 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 90836 and 90842, than apply into the LCM equation.

GCF(90836,90842) = 2
LCM(90836,90842) = ( 90836 × 90842) / 2
LCM(90836,90842) = 8251723912 / 2
LCM(90836,90842) = 4125861956
